Tisra Population - Bankura, West Bengal

Tisra is a medium size village located in Chhatna Block of Bankura district, West Bengal with total 117 families residing. The Tisra village has population of 566 of which 272 are males while 294 are females as per Population Census 2011.

In Tisra village population of children with age 0-6 is 78 which makes up 13.78 % of total population of village. Average Sex Ratio of Tisra village is 1081 which is higher than West Bengal state average of 950. Child Sex Ratio for the Tisra as per census is 857, lower than West Bengal average of 956.

Tisra village has lower literacy rate compared to West Bengal. In 2011, literacy rate of Tisra village was 76.23 % compared to 76.26 % of West Bengal. In Tisra Male literacy stands at 86.52 % while female literacy rate was 67.05 %.

Caste Factor

Schedule Tribe (ST) constitutes 16.78 % while Schedule Caste (SC) were 6.89 % of total population in Tisra village.

Work Profile

In Tisra village out of total population, 202 were engaged in work activities. 22.28 % of workers describe their work as Main Work (Employment or Earning more than 6 Months) while 77.72 % were involved in Marginal activity providing livelihood for less than 6 months.
